Frank V Cloward December 13, 1947 - June 11, 2020

Frank V Cloward, 72, of Spanish Fork, passed away June 11, 2020.  He was born on December 13, 1947, to Edward “Bunny” and Luwanna “Susie” Cloward.  He was raised in Salem, Utah, where he learned the value of working hard, and passed his work ethic onto his family.  He attended and graduated from Spanish Fork High School.  He then served a two-year LDS mission in the San Diego, CA mission.  He married Renae Argyle on November 13, 1970, and was later divorced.  He later married Barbara Bell on February 24, 2001, and then was sealed in the Provo, Utah LDS Temple on March 6, 2004.
He was an active member of The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ints, serving in many leadership positions. One of his favorite callings was teaching in the Primary. He taught those around him by the life that he led – his work ethic, integrity, helping others, and sharing his love for his Savior, Jesus Christ.
He owned and operated Frank’s Frostop from 1979 to 1993.  He worked for H.E. Davis & Sons, and then went on to work various truck driving jobs, with the most recent at South Valley Solid Waste District and Key Renters Property Management.
He is survived by his wife, Barbara; and their children: Justin (Kara) Cloward, Ryan (Bonnie) Cloward, Hayley Vincent, Tish Larsen (Cody Strickland), Jeff (Arisa) Cox, Candice (Fa’ama’sofa) Finai; 25 grandchildren; a sister, Vivian Johnson, and a brother, Gary (Lanka) Smith; as well as many friends and relatives.  He was preceded in death by his parents and his brother-in-law, Shirl O. Johnson.

Graveside services will be held Wednesday, June 17, 2020, at 11:00 a.m. at Salem City Cemetery, 965 South 140 East, Salem, UT.  Friends may attend a viewing Tuesday, June 16, 2020, from 6:00 – 8:00 p.m. at the Walker Funeral Home, 187 South Main, Spanish Fork.  Interment will be in the Salem City Cemetery.
